Deaths in the community for the period June 22 to June 29, 2009

Kathleen Clarke

The death took place on June 22 of Kathleen Clarke, 33 Meadowbrook, Craigavon, formerly of Cashel, Greencastle, County Tyrone.

She was the wife of the late Joseph and mother of Margaret, Paddy, Gloria, Lorna, Brian and the late Tony.

Her funeral was on Thursday to St Anthony's Church followed by interment in St Mary's Cemetery, Ronskey, Gorton.

Winifred Florence Richardson

The death took place at hospital on June 23 of Winifred Florence (Winnie) Richardson, late of 6 Irwin Drive, Lurgan.

She was the wife of Frank and mother of John and Valerie.

Her funeral was on Friday to Shankill Parish Church followed by interment in Lurgan Cemetery.

Grace Gibson

The death took place on June 23 of Grace Gibson, wife of the late George, 221 Westacres, Craigavon.

Her funeral was on Friday to St Anthony's Church followed by interment in St Patrick's Cemetery, Armagh.

Kevin Dummigan

The death took place peacefully at hospital on June 25 of Kevin Dummigan, husband of Eileen, 9 Thornleigh, Lurgan.

He was the father of Kevin, Tony, Dermot, Colin and Martin.

His funeral was on Saturday to St Paul's Church followed by interment in St Colman's Cemetery.

Mary Carlin

The death took place on June 24 at Daisy Hill Hospital of Mary Carlin (nee O'Connor), wife of the late Michael, 4 Glenhill Park, Newry (formerly of North Street, Lurgan).

She was the sister of Frank, the late Fr Eddie (Columban Missionaires), Thomas, Gerald and Brendan.

Her funeral was on Saturday to The Church of the Assumption, Drumalane, followed by interment in Cloughoge Cemetery.

Rebecca Currie

The death took place peacefully on June 26 at the Southern Area Hospice of Rebecca (Ruby) Currie, 70 Lakeview Road, Craigavon.

She was the wife of Robert (Bob) and mother of Davy.

Her funeral was on Monday to St Saviour's Church followed by interment in Lurgan Cemetery.

Jamie Buck

The death took place peacefully on June 28 of Baby Jamie Buck (10 weeks old), 24 Hill Crest Mews, Craigavon.

He was the son of Amanda and Stephen, brother of Aaron and grandson of Sean and Mary Morgan.

His funeral was on Tuesday from his grandparents' house to St John's Cemetery, Lylo.

Joseph Crossey

The death has taken place of Joseph Crossey, late of Grattan Street, Lurgan, and Chicago, USA.

He was the husband of Betty.

A funeral mass was held in St Peter's Church on Wednesday followed by interment of his ashes in Derrymacash Cemetery.

Nan Fox

The death took place on June 29 of Nan Fox, 38 Oakleigh Fold, Lurgan.

She was the wife of the late Paddy and mother of Kathleen, Patsy, Sean, Ann, Eileen, Adrian, Jacqueline and the late Brian.

Her funeral is today (Thursday) to St Peter's Church followed by interment in St Colman's Cemetery.

Paul Murray

The death took place on June 29 of Paul Murray, 517 Drumbeg, Craigavon, and formerly of Portadown.

He was the partner of Maureen, son of Conor and Kathleen and brother of Brendan, Bernadette and Colette.

His funeral was on Wednesday to St Patrick’s Church followed by interment in St John’s Cemetery, Drumcree.
